The Historical Journey of Convertibles
Early Years: The Birth of the Convertible
The story of convertibles begins in the early 20th century, where vehicles were transformed from practical modes of transportation into symbols of freedom and luxury. The first convertible cars emerged in the 1910s, featuring fabric roofs that could be manually retracted. These early models, such as the 1915 Mercedes-Benz, paved the way for the future of open-top vehicles.
The Golden Age of Convertibles (1950s-1970s)
The 1950s to 1970s represented the golden age of convertibles, characterized by flamboyant designs and powerful engines. Cars like the Ford Mustang and Chevrolet Corvette became cultural icons, symbolizing freedom and rebellion. This era saw the introduction of innovative features such as power-operated tops and luxurious interiors, making convertibles accessible to a broader audience.

Iconic Convertible Models Through the Decades
Classic Convertible Models
Several models stand out as classics that shaped the convertible landscape. The 1957 Chevrolet Bel Air, the 1965 Ford Mustang, and the 1963 Buick Riviera are just a few examples of vehicles that not only defined an era but also left a lasting legacy. These models are celebrated for their craftsmanship, design, and the exhilarating driving experience they offer.

What defines a convertible car?
A convertible is defined as a car with a flexible roof that can either be fully or partially retracted, allowing for an open-air driving experience.

Are convertibles practical for everyday use?
While convertibles can be practical for daily driving, factors such as limited trunk space and the need for more frequent maintenance on retractable roofs may affect their suitability as everyday vehicles.
